STORYLINE:
To mark Earth Day on Monday, the government of Kenya partnered with local environmental protection groups to launch a campaign to help reclaim a dilapidated area of Ol-Bolosat Forest.
The campaign's first phase aims to plant 70,000 tree seedlings on one hundred acres of land.
According to officials, this will also help to reclaim Lake Ol-Bolosat, which has dried up due to the adverse effects of climate change and human activities.
Ol-Bolosat Forest and the Abardare Ranges serve as the main water catchments for Lake Ol-Bolosat, but most of the rivers that feed the lake have dried up due to factors such as farming and rampant deforestation.
SOUNDBITE (Swahili/English): BEATRICE KANG'ETHE, Deputy County Commissioner of Nyandarua
"We are here to celebrate this day because we know and understand that we must watch our forests very keenly. Nobel Laureate Professor Wangari Mathaai said that nature is very unforgiving. If you destroy nature, nature will destroy you."
